c 中 get與set的用法

2021-10-04 19:18:16 字數 450 閱讀 4885

1、當引用屬性時,除非該屬性為賦值目標,否則將呼叫get訪問器讀取該屬性的值。

例如:employeee1=newemployee();…console.write(e1.name);//thegetaccessorisinvokedhereget

訪問器必須在return或throw語句中終止,並且控制不能超出訪問器體。

2、set訪問器與返回void的方法類似,它使用稱為value的隱式引數,此引數的型別是屬性的型別。

set訪問器被新增到name屬性:

publicstringname

set}

當對屬性賦值時,用提供新值的引數呼叫set訪問器。

get的使用

publicclasscar

return"":

}set

}}

c 中get與set的用法詳解

在程式中經常碰到get set,不甚明白,在網上查詢時也說的迷迷糊糊,所以整理下,以學的明白透徹點。有兩個類person public class person public class person 第乙個型別的name屬性未封裝,其name屬性直接通過public關鍵字暴露給系統中的其他類了,而...

c 中get和set的用法

東郭西強 c 中get和set c 中get和set 在程式中經常碰到get set,不甚明白,在網上查詢時也說的迷迷糊糊,所以整理下,以學的明白透徹點。有兩個類person public class person public class person 第乙個型別的name屬性未封裝,其name屬...

C 中Get和Set的用法

首先搞清楚get和set有什麼用,在物件導向程式設計裡面,有的類的資料是私有的,是封裝起來的,所以為了讀取和寫入對應的私有資料,c 採用了關鍵字get和set,其中get負責讀取私有資料,set負責寫入私有資料,但這兩種用法應該並不絕對,我見過在get裡面進行寫入操作的。我們在學習c 語法的屬性時,...